# Build Provenance: Incremental Rebuilds on Mosswire

Quick primer: Mosswire only rebuilds pages whose content hash changed, so "why didn't my page update?" usually means the source hash matched. Every incremental run writes a provenance record — which inputs, which template version, which cache entries it reused. If output looks stale, don't nuke the cache first; check the provenance log. Each record is keyed by the token that appears below.

build token for fafof-tageg: htk21_f30a3062ec5a0972b3bbf

Subject: Keyturner cut-over complete

Cut-over to Keyturner v2 finished last night. Old rotation cron is disabled, not deleted — remove it after one clean cycle. Two vaults failed the first pass due to stale leases; re-running fixed both. Dashboards are updated. For future maintainers: the service now reads its schedule and backend targets from the values below.

config for yahof-tajop:
zorath:
  pin: 7493
  metrics_host: metrics.zorath.tolvaqsys.internal
  tenant: praiel
  seal: seal_fd9cd4f1

# Restockr planner — notes for the weekly eng sync
# The planner computes refill routes for the Bellhaven vending fleet
# each morning at 05:00. Route scoring now uses live sales counts
# instead of the static demand table, so expect plan diffs this week.
# The sales feed requires authentication; the credential for it is
# set on the line immediately below this comment:

vault entry, fadup-tagag: RELAY_SECRET8=2fd92179